two.1.4) Short description

Trinity House Navigation Directorate currently use mapping and GIS analysis software to process hydrographic surveys and plot contours, plot and view aids to navigation, analyse maritime AIS data for varying levels of risk assessment. The current system utilises Admiralty ARC charts and AIS data provided by the MCA and processed externally into the formats required by TH. Our charts are updated weekly from the UKHO website and the chart supplier contract is not within the scope of this exercise.

We require a system able to view Admiralty Raster Charts provided by our chart supplier and stored on an internal server. The charts are used to view the latest maritime data available from UKHO for hydrographic and aid to navigation assessment.
